I think I gave you the answer a while ago in the Dink chat. One way to solve the problem is to use a different sprite with the correct hardness box. So all you have to do is add some graphics of an enlarged slime and set it's hardness box just like you do with every other sprite.

I think I also explained that if you don't have enough graphic slots you can temporarily load the enlarged slime in some graphic slots you don't use at that time using init().
